RoR with Ruby 2.0.0 on Dreamhost
BUILD AND INSTALL RUBY FROM SOURCE
cd ~
mkdir build
cd build
wget http://cache.ruby-lang.org/pub/ruby/2.0/ruby-2.0.0-p247.tar.gz
tar xzf ruby-2.0.0-p247.tar.gz
cd ruby-2.0.0-p247
./configure --prefix /home/adamish/ruby # <=== make sure you install to your own home directory
make install
Add the following to your ~/.bash_profile
export GEM_HOME="$HOME/.gems"
export GEM_PATH="$GEM_HOME"
export PATH=~/ruby/bin:$PATH
In Application Gemfile
# required for JS runtime
gem 'therubyracer'
# required for FCGI wrapper
gem 'fcgi'
Create APPLICATION/public/dispatch.fcgi and add following
#!/home/<USERNAME>/ruby/bin/ruby
ENV['RAILS_ENV'] ||= 'production'
ENV['HOME'] ||= `echo ~`.strip
ENV['GEM_HOME'] = File.expand_path('/home/<SSH USERNAME>/.gems')
ENV['GEM_PATH'] = File.expand_path('/home/<SSH USERNAME>/.gems') + ":" +
File.expand_path('/home/<SSH USERNAME>/.gems')
require 'fcgi'
require File.join(File.dirname(__FILE__), '../config/environment.rb')
class Rack::PathInfoRewriter
def initialize(app)
@app = app
end
def call(env)
env.delete('SCRIPT_NAME')
parts = env['REQUEST_URI'].split('?')
env['PATH_INFO'] = parts[0]
env['QUERY_STRING'] = parts[1].to_s
@app.call(env)
end
end
Rack::Handler::FastCGI.run Rack::PathInfoRewriter.new(APPLICATION_NAME::Application) # REPLACE APPLICATION_NAME WITH YOUR APPLICATION'S NAME (found in config/application.rb)
Make dispatch.fcgi executable
chmod +x APPLICATION/public/dispatch.fcgi
Create public/.htaccess and add following
<IfModule mod_fastcgi.c>
AddHandler fastcgi-script .fcgi
</IfModule>
<IfModule mod_fcgid.c>
AddHandler fcgid-script .fcgi
</IfModule>
Options +FollowSymLinks +ExecCGI
RewriteEngine On
RewriteCond %{REQUEST_FILENAME} !-f
RewriteRule ^(.*)$ dispatch.fcgi/$1 [QSA,L]
ErrorDocument 500 "Rails application failed to start properly"
TROUBLE SHOOT
If you get "Rails application failed to start properly", switch to APPLICATION/public and run ./dispatch.fcgi
You will get error, fix it.
RESTART
It should automatically reload when files are changed. If not, run "killall -9 dispatch.fcgi" and run "./dispatch.fcgi"
